Description

The 802.11g WAP connects to your network switch and lets you join your wireless-equipped PCs to your wired network. It is based on breakthrough 802.11g technology that makes wireless file transfers and downloads faster than ever before. 802.11g technology provides you with networking speeds nearly five times faster than the current Wi-Fi (802.11b) standard. When connected to a gateway, the WAP can increase your network's coverage area and allow you to take advantage of expanded wireless roaming capabilities. Once you've done the simple setup, you can share data and peripherals, as well as a single Internet account among all your computers. 802.11g technology is the easiest wireless network to implement. The Access Point uses the wireless 802.11g 2.4GHz standard to offer you the widest working range-up to 1500 feet -and greater interoperability in mixed networking environments. 802.11g technology is backward-compatible with the 802.11b Wi-Fi networking standard, so it allows you to implement faster wireless technologies in combination with existing 802.11b Wi-Fi networks. An added Turbo Mode feature isolates your network from 802.11b wireless clients and allows your network to transmit data at the highest 802.11g data rate, 54Mbps.

Dubious...

Rated Rated 2 out of 5 by The Fat Monk, UK on 3rd April 2009

When the card works its really good. I was getting good range and signal stregth in a building where there are a lot of dead spots. I bought this to upgrade my laptop to G from B WiFi, using the unused PCMCIA slot, however I am now back using the built in 802.11B as it's more reliable than this card proved to be. On my machine - running Win XP Pro - there seemed to be horrible driver clashes that meant on booting sometimes the card wasn't recognised, or sometimes the card would just disable while it was in use. Very frustrating. I've since discovered that some of the issues may have been conflicts with good old Windows Wireless-Zero Config, but to be honest, I would still have hoped the card would have worked better. The software was nice and easy to install, and is an improvement over the build in Windows wireless control, its just doesn't seem to be stable enough for me to have carried on using this. With a bit of effort I may have been able to resolve the issues, but with somethig like this I shouldn't have had to spend time getting it to work - it /should/ be plug and play. Plug it in, install drivers, select wireless network, enter encryption key and go. That should be it. With this card it wasn;t, so now its gathering dust.

I'd recommend buying something else, really.
